summaryrefslogtreecommitdiff
path: root/profiles/arch
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2024-12-18 06:30:11 +0000
committerV3n3RiX <venerix@koprulu.sector>2024-12-18 06:30:11 +0000
commitf57e008aa126ccdca95f7424e4d24a1a83a49682 (patch)
tree485fb1d76c7c51ddd47615c50059dd46045ffbb5 /profiles/arch
parent066666b8767b78231b90d9b3ffc8169fbfe1ec7c (diff)
gentoo auto-resync : 18:12:2024 - 06:30:11
Diffstat (limited to 'profiles/arch')
-rw-r--r--profiles/arch/arm/package.use.mask8
-rw-r--r--profiles/arch/arm/package.use.stable.mask4
-rw-r--r--profiles/arch/arm64/package.use.mask4
-rw-r--r--profiles/arch/arm64/package.use.stable.mask4
-rw-r--r--profiles/arch/powerpc/ppc32/package.use.mask4
-rw-r--r--profiles/arch/powerpc/ppc32/package.use.stable.mask9
-rw-r--r--profiles/arch/powerpc/ppc64/package.use.mask4
-rw-r--r--profiles/arch/powerpc/ppc64/package.use.stable.mask4
-rw-r--r--profiles/arch/sparc/package.use.mask37
-rw-r--r--profiles/arch/sparc/package.use.stable.mask10
-rw-r--r--profiles/arch/sparc/use.mask12
-rw-r--r--profiles/arch/x86/package.use.stable.mask4
12 files changed, 58 insertions, 46 deletions
diff --git a/profiles/arch/arm/package.use.mask b/profiles/arch/arm/package.use.mask
index 7b488ff6a966..eb335601581a 100644
--- a/profiles/arch/arm/package.use.mask
+++ b/profiles/arch/arm/package.use.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here
+>=sys-devel/gcc-14 -ada
+
# Andreas Sturmlechner <asturm@gentoo.org> (2024-12-10)
# Depends on kde-plasma/kdesu-gui which is not keyworded here.
sys-block/gparted kde
@@ -434,10 +438,10 @@ mail-filter/opendkim opendbx stats
# S. Suominen <ssuominen@g.o> (2014-04-17)
# First GTK+-3.x version of EasyTAG!
-# Keyword as reqiuired, ~arch is enough for now:
+# Keyword as required, ~arch is enough for now:
# media-libs/opusfile for USE opus
# media-libs/opus for USE opus
-# app-text/apadata-tools for FEAATURES and USE test
+# app-text/apadata-tools for FEATURES and USE test
# Do it! No reason to ask permission before!
>=media-sound/easytag-2.2.0 opus test
diff --git a/profiles/arch/arm/package.use.stable.mask b/profiles/arch/arm/package.use.stable.mask
index 4827e5ad8d3f..daeb6bf9f314 100644
--- a/profiles/arch/arm/package.use.stable.mask
+++ b/profiles/arch/arm/package.use.stable.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here (but is not yet marked stable)
+>=sys-devel/gcc-14 ada
+
# Sam James <sam@gentoo.org> (2024-10-05)
# media-libs/jasper fails tests (bug #907259)
media-gfx/graphicsmagick jpeg2k
diff --git a/profiles/arch/arm64/package.use.mask b/profiles/arch/arm64/package.use.mask
index 3dea816eccc2..0fd7a76a2fd5 100644
--- a/profiles/arch/arm64/package.use.mask
+++ b/profiles/arch/arm64/package.use.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here
+>=sys-devel/gcc-14 -ada
+
# Alexey Shvetsov <alexxy@gentoo.org> (2024-11-21)
# sci-libs/caffe2 is not keyworded on arm64
sci-chemistry/gromacs nnpot
diff --git a/profiles/arch/arm64/package.use.stable.mask b/profiles/arch/arm64/package.use.stable.mask
index 94fd9546f29a..0252c13845d7 100644
--- a/profiles/arch/arm64/package.use.stable.mask
+++ b/profiles/arch/arm64/package.use.stable.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here (but is not yet marked stable)
+>=sys-devel/gcc-14 ada
+
# Eray Aslan <eras@gentoo.org> (2024-06-17)
# mongodb needed for tests which is not stable keyworded for arm64
dev-libs/mongo-c-driver test
diff --git a/profiles/arch/powerpc/ppc32/package.use.mask b/profiles/arch/powerpc/ppc32/package.use.mask
index 3e5dc29b25ef..0ae14a15d594 100644
--- a/profiles/arch/powerpc/ppc32/package.use.mask
+++ b/profiles/arch/powerpc/ppc32/package.use.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here
+>=sys-devel/gcc-14 -ada
+
# Ionen Wolkens <ionen@gentoo.org> (2024-12-02)
# net-wireless/neard is not keyworded here.
dev-qt/qtconnectivity:6 neard
diff --git a/profiles/arch/powerpc/ppc32/package.use.stable.mask b/profiles/arch/powerpc/ppc32/package.use.stable.mask
index 5e236f1eea1f..3620be0ead5d 100644
--- a/profiles/arch/powerpc/ppc32/package.use.stable.mask
+++ b/profiles/arch/powerpc/ppc32/package.use.stable.mask
@@ -17,6 +17,15 @@
#--- END OF EXAMPLES ---
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here (but is not yet marked stable)
+>=sys-devel/gcc-14 ada
+
+# Andreas Sturmlechner <asturm@gentoo.org> (2024-12-16)
+# Destabilising app-emulation/qemu on ppc
+sys-boot/grub test grub_platforms_qemu
+sys-boot/grub test
+
# Arthur Zamarin <arthurzam@gentoo.org> (2023-06-02)
# Destabilizing ppc keywords on sci-*/* packages
dev-perl/PDL gsl
diff --git a/profiles/arch/powerpc/ppc64/package.use.mask b/profiles/arch/powerpc/ppc64/package.use.mask
index 92db0a506148..ffb12a431e7a 100644
--- a/profiles/arch/powerpc/ppc64/package.use.mask
+++ b/profiles/arch/powerpc/ppc64/package.use.mask
@@ -1,6 +1,10 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here
+>=sys-devel/gcc-14 -ada
+
# David Roman <davidroman96@gmail.com> (2024-10-04)
# dev-libs/libunibreak is not keyworded
media-libs/libass libunibreak
diff --git a/profiles/arch/powerpc/ppc64/package.use.stable.mask b/profiles/arch/powerpc/ppc64/package.use.stable.mask
index 8c3e84c49ce2..1d1caaa924d0 100644
--- a/profiles/arch/powerpc/ppc64/package.use.stable.mask
+++ b/profiles/arch/powerpc/ppc64/package.use.stable.mask
@@ -17,6 +17,10 @@
#--- END OF EXAMPLES ---
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here (but is not yet marked stable)
+>=sys-devel/gcc-14 ada
+
# Joonas Niilola <juippis@gentoo.org> (2024-12-02)
# www-client/firefox doesn't have stable ppc64 keyword.
dev-python/selenium test-rust
diff --git a/profiles/arch/sparc/package.use.mask b/profiles/arch/sparc/package.use.mask
index 5ee9b7c1f83c..3db496865794 100644
--- a/profiles/arch/sparc/package.use.mask
+++ b/profiles/arch/sparc/package.use.mask
@@ -1,15 +1,19 @@
#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
+# Ionen Wolkens <ionen@gentoo.org> (2024-12-18)
+# dev-qt/* is not keyworded here
+app-text/doxygen gui
+dev-build/cmake gui
+
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here
+>=sys-devel/gcc-14 -ada
+
# Matt Jolly <kangie@gentoo.org> (2024-12-08)
# dev-vcs/mercurial is not keyworded on sparc
app-eselect/eselect-repository mercurial
-# Ionen Wolkens <ionen@gentoo.org> (2024-12-02)
-# Needs dev-qt/qtsvg:6 which is not keyworded here (bug #918896),
-# but neither is gnome so integration is not very useful either way.
-dev-qt/qtwayland:6 gnome
-
# Felix Janda <felix.janda@posteo.de> (2024-10-20)
# requires dev-libs/libcss and net-libs/libdom to be keyworded
www-client/elinks libcss
@@ -70,19 +74,10 @@ media-gfx/graphicsmagick jpeg2k
# Requires dev-util/shelltestrunner
app-arch/mt-st test
-# Ionen Wolkens <ionen@gentoo.org> (2024-04-02)
-# dev-qt/qtsvg:6 is not keyworded here yet (bug #918896)
-dev-qt/qtdeclarative:6 svg
-
# Eray Aslan <eras@gentoo.org> (2024-03-08)
# mongodb dependencies are not keyworded
mail-mta/postfix mongodb
-# Ionen Wolkens <ionen@gentoo.org> (2024-02-13)
-# Needs dev-qt/qtquick3d:6 which itself needs media-libs/assimp that
-# is not keyworded here and currently fails tests (bug #924430).
-dev-qt/qtmultimedia:6 qml
-
# Eray Aslan <eras@gentoo.org> (2024-02-13)
# tests require dev-db/mongodb which is not keyworded
dev-libs/mongo-c-driver test
@@ -142,12 +137,6 @@ dev-python/nbconvert test
# dev-build/samurai is not keyworded here.
app-alternatives/ninja samurai
-# Andreas Sturmlechner <asturm@gentoo.org> (2023-10-08)
-# Vulkan is not available on sparc.
-dev-qt/qtdeclarative vulkan
-dev-qt/qtgui vulkan
->=dev-qt/qtwayland-5.15.11:5 compositor
-
# Patrick McLean <chutzpah@gentoo.org> (2023-10-03)
# sys-apps/s6-linux-init has not been tested on this arch
sys-apps/openrc s6
@@ -428,10 +417,6 @@ net-analyzer/pnp4nagios icinga
net-im/pidgin gstreamer
# Rolf Eike Beer <eike@sf-mail.de> (2020-04-15)
-# dev-qt/designer is not keyworded on sparc
-x11-libs/qwt designer
-
-# Rolf Eike Beer <eike@sf-mail.de> (2020-04-15)
# USE=bpf depends on llvm-core/clang which is not keyworded on sparc
media-libs/libv4l bpf
@@ -593,10 +578,6 @@ dev-python/pyquery test
# Missing keywords
>=media-plugins/grilo-plugins-0.2.14 upnp-av
-# Davide Pesavento <pesa@gentoo.org> (2015-10-26)
-# Tests require non-keyworded qt5
-dev-qt/qtchooser test
-
# Sergey Popov <pinkbyte@gentoo.org> (2015-10-24)
# Not tested
net-mail/dovecot lz4
diff --git a/profiles/arch/sparc/package.use.stable.mask b/profiles/arch/sparc/package.use.stable.mask
index 5bec10bead0e..834617742fd6 100644
--- a/profiles/arch/sparc/package.use.stable.mask
+++ b/profiles/arch/sparc/package.use.stable.mask
@@ -1,9 +1,9 @@
# Copyright 2019-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
-# Sam James <sam@gentoo.org> (2024-07-31)
-# Qt 6 not stable here.
-dev-build/cmake gui
+# Sam James <sam@gentoo.org> (2024-12-17)
+# dev-lang/ada-bootstrap exists here (but is not yet marked stable)
+>=sys-devel/gcc-14 ada
# Eli Schwartz <eschwartz93@gmail.com> (2024-02-05)
# app-text/mupdf is not stable. bug #923811
@@ -11,10 +11,6 @@ net-print/cups-filters pdf
net-print/libcupsfilters pdf
net-print/cups-meta pdf
-# Sam James <sam@gentoo.org> (2023-12-30)
-# Qt not marked stable here.
-app-text/doxygen gui
-
# Rolf Eike Beer <eike@sf-mail.de> (2023-12-22)
# media-libs/libavif isn't stable here
dev-lang/php avif
diff --git a/profiles/arch/sparc/use.mask b/profiles/arch/sparc/use.mask
index 63aa58094f43..ec96e6cef2fb 100644
--- a/profiles/arch/sparc/use.mask
+++ b/profiles/arch/sparc/use.mask
@@ -10,7 +10,9 @@
memcached
# Ionen Wolkens <ionen@gentoo.org> (2024-01-27)
-# Needs bug #918896 for missing Qt6 keywords
+# dev-qt/* is not keyworded here, and is mostly known buggy so that is
+# unlikely to change without real interest (e.g. bug #914033, #916867).
+qt5
qt6
# matoro <matoro_gentoo@matoro.tk> (2023-06-17)
@@ -232,10 +234,6 @@ alsa_cards_wavefront
# if a sub-profile want's it, it can -use.mask it
multilib
-# Ben de Groot <yngwin@gentoo.org> (2009-02-11)
-# Both dev-qt/qtphonon and media-sound/phonon are unkeyworded
-phonon
-
# nvidia toolkit for binary drivers
cg
@@ -252,7 +250,3 @@ llvm
# sys-libs/libseccomp has not been ported to this arch yet #524148
seccomp
-
-# Ben de Groot <yngwin@gentoo.org> (2015-02-01)
-# please remove when keyworded
-qt5
diff --git a/profiles/arch/x86/package.use.stable.mask b/profiles/arch/x86/package.use.stable.mask
index ef2340899495..d77ca612b6f2 100644
--- a/profiles/arch/x86/package.use.stable.mask
+++ b/profiles/arch/x86/package.use.stable.mask
@@ -17,6 +17,10 @@
#--- END OF EXAMPLES ---
+# Andreas Sturmlechner <asturm@gentoo.org> (2024-12-17)
+# app-office/libreoffice is no longer stable on x86
+x11-misc/mugshot libreoffice
+
# Andreas Sturmlechner <asturm@gentoo.org> (2024-12-04)
# Depends on kde-plasma/kdesu-gui which is not stable here.
sys-block/gparted kde